Hydrostatic Dynamic Wave Sensing
During internal arcing faults inside oil-immersed transformers, dielectric fluid decomposes rapidly into explosive gases (hydrogen, methane, acetylene). This thermal breakdown generates a high-velocity pressure shockwave. Standard temperature probes exhibit high thermal inertia, taking seconds or minutes to react. Our sudden pressure relays utilize a dual-chamber bellows differential mechanism that measures the static vs. dynamic differential rate-of-rise ($dP/dt$), activating trip contactors within less than 2 milliseconds to prevent catastrophic tank ruptures.

Engineering Comparison: Transformer Protection Devices
| Protection Device Type | Primary Operating Parameter | Fault Response Latency | Contact Configuration | Target Application in Ghana |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Sudden Pressure Relay (SPR) | Rate-of-Rise ($dP/dt$) Pressure Spikes | 1.5 ms – 3 ms (Instantaneous) | 2 SPDT / DPDT Gold Micro-Switches | 69kV/33kV Primary Power Substations & Heavy Mining Transformers |
| Pressure Relief Valve (PRV) | Static Threshold Overpressure (e.g. 35-70 kPa) | 10 ms – 20 ms (Mechanical Venting) | SPDT Limit Switch with Pin Visual Flag | Oil-Immersed Distribution Transformers (11kV / 33kV) |
| Buchholz Relay (Gas Accumulation) | Gas Volume & Fluid Surge Velocity | 0.1s (Gas) / 20ms (Oil Surge) | Dual Reed Switches (Alarm & Trip) | Conservator-Type Substation Transformers (>1000 kVA) |
| Hermetic Pressure Vacuum Switch | Absolute Tank Pressure Bounds | 50 ms – 100 ms | Single/Dual Micro-Switches | Sealed Corrugated Tank Distribution Units (Tema Industrial) |

Stringent Inspection by Ghana Standards Authority (GSA)
Electrical imports arriving at Tema Port are subjected to thorough compliance audits by the Ghana Standards Authority (GSA) and the Energy Commission. Equipment must meet strict international benchmarks such as IEC 60076 for power transformers and IEEE C57.12.00 for protective accessories. Transition Toward Biodegradable Synthetic Esters
With increasing emphasis on environmental safety near Ghana's river basins (Volta River System) and cocoa farmlands, utilities are gradually transitioning from conventional mineral oils to natural/synthetic ester fluids (e.g., FR3). Synthetic esters exhibit different viscosity and pressure wave propagation characteristics.
